Arrival
All scholars who do not take a bus will enter the building via the front door (Belleville Ave.). Doors open at 8:30 am. Scholars arriving after 8:45 am will be marked tardy.
Prior to 8:30, we ask that scholars remain with a parent/guardian until a staff member greets them at the door. To maintain safety & efficiency, we ask that parents/guardians park their vehicle and escort their scholar to the main entrance. Families are encouraged to park on Hathaway St., Earle St., Funchal Place or any other neighboring street. Please do NOT park over crosswalks, in intersections, or in or around the gas station at the corner.
Dismissal
ALL DISMISSAL CHANGE REQUESTS MUST BE COMMUNICATED TO THE MAIN OFFICE NO LATER THAN 2pm ON FULL SCHOOL DAYS, AND 10:30 am ON EARLY RELEASE DAYS.
All parent/guardian pick up scholars in grades K-2: Dismissal begins at 3:15 pm
All parent/guardian pick up scholars in grades 3-8: Dismissal begins at 3:25 pm
Dismissal of all non bus riders occurs in the front of the building, on Belleville Ave. Scholars are escorted out of the building by a staff member and must remain with this staff member until a parent or guardian makes contact with this staff member. All parents/guardians attempting to dismiss must have a valid ID and be named on the scholar’s approved emergency contact list. As with arrival, parents/guardians are asked to exit their vehicles and walk to the front of the building to greet their scholar.
No scholar will be allowed to independently cross the street (with the exception of pre approved walkers). If an adult who is not listed as a scholar's emergency contact attempts to dismiss, they will be directed to the main office and the scholar’s parent/guardian will be contacted.
